  • Crushed Rock – Daisys Garden Supplies

    Crushed rock is a material that compacts hard. Crushed rock is used under paving and concrete slabs, where its' main function is to build height and create a stable, compacted base. For best results, this product should be laid to a minimum depth of 50mm, moistened with water and compacted with a roller or vibrating plate compacter.

  • Morrison Gravel - Crushed Rock

    Crushed Rock is available with 'minus' for compaction or as a clean product. A crushed rock with 'minus,' which is the fines from the crushing process, will pack in and stay in place while driving or walking on. A clean crushed rock will not pack in and will always stay a …

  • The Complete Guide to Crushed Stone and Gravel - gra-rock

    Limestone: A sedimentary rock that is the most commonly used to make crushed stone in the United States. One of the most versatile rocks for construction, limestone is able to be crushed easily making it a primary rock used in ready mix concrete, road construction, and railroads. It is widely available in quarries across the country.

  • Gravel (River Rock) or Crushed Rock? | Valley Landscape Center

    Crushed rock is machined-crushed rock and screened. The rock is angular with jagged edges. The minus after the size (3/4″ Minus or 3/4-") means that all the fines, smaller pieces or stone dust are included up to 3/4". The fines help for tamping or compacting to ensure a stable and hard surface. Its uses include roads, driveway, patio base ...
